Cannabinoid Profile: The Power Duo of THC and CBD

The cannabinoid profile of a strain, particularly the levels of THC (tetrahydrocannabinol) and CBD (cannabidiol), forms the foundation of its effects. THC is the psychoactive compound responsible for the euphoric "high" associated with cannabis, while CBD is non-intoxicating and known for its potential therapeutic benefits. Strains with high THC content tend to deliver potent psychoactive effects, making them popular among recreational users seeking euphoria, creativity, and altered perception. Conversely, strains with high CBD content are often favored for their calming, relaxing, and pain-relieving properties, appealing to those seeking therapeutic relief without the intense psychoactive effects. Some strains offer a balanced ratio of THC and CBD, providing a more moderate and well-rounded experience.

The interplay between THC and CBD is also crucial. CBD can modulate the effects of THC, potentially reducing anxiety and paranoia that can sometimes accompany high-THC strains. This synergistic relationship, known as the entourage effect, highlights the importance of considering the overall cannabinoid profile rather than focusing solely on THC levels.

Terpene Composition: The Aromatic Symphony

Terpenes, the aromatic compounds found in cannabis and other plants, play a significant role in shaping the flavor, aroma, and effects of a strain. Each terpene possesses its own unique set of properties, contributing to the overall experience in distinct ways. For example, myrcene, one of the most common terpenes in cannabis, is known for its earthy aroma and relaxing effects, while limonene offers a citrusy scent and mood-elevating properties. Pinene, as the name suggests, has a piney aroma and may promote alertness and focus.

The combination of terpenes in a strain, along with the cannabinoids, creates a complex interplay that influences the overall effects. This intricate relationship further underscores the importance of considering the complete chemical profile when choosing a strain.

Strain Type: Indica, Sativa, and Hybrids

Strain type is another key factor in determining preference. The traditional categorization of cannabis strains into indica, sativa, and hybrid categories provides a general framework for understanding their effects. Indicas are typically associated with relaxing and sedating effects, making them suitable for evening use or for managing insomnia and anxiety. Sativas are known for their uplifting and energizing effects, making them popular for daytime use and creative endeavors. Hybrids, as the name suggests, are crosses between indica and sativa strains, offering a combination of effects. However, it's important to note that these categories are generalizations, and the actual effects of a strain can vary depending on its specific cannabinoid and terpene profile.

Blue Dream: A Balanced Hybrid for All Occasions

Blue Dream is a widely acclaimed hybrid strain cherished for its well-balanced effects and pleasing flavor profile. This strain, a cross between Blueberry and Haze, typically boasts a THC content ranging from 17% to 24%, offering a moderate yet effective psychoactive experience. Its CBD content usually hovers around 0.1% to 0.2%, contributing to the overall balanced effects.

Blue Dream's terpene profile is rich in myrcene, pinene, and caryophyllene, resulting in a sweet berry aroma with hints of earthy pine. These terpenes contribute to the strain's uplifting and euphoric effects, making it suitable for daytime use. Users often report feeling creative, focused, and motivated after consuming Blue Dream. The strain also provides a gentle body relaxation, making it ideal for managing stress, anxiety, and mild pain.

Blue Dream's versatility makes it a popular choice for both recreational and medicinal users. Its balanced effects are well-suited for social gatherings, creative endeavors, and everyday activities. Medically, Blue Dream is often used to alleviate symptoms of depression, anxiety, chronic pain, and fatigue.

OG Kush: A Legendary Indica with Potent Effects

OG Kush is a legendary indica-dominant strain renowned for its potent effects and distinctive aroma. This iconic strain, with its mysterious origins, typically contains THC levels ranging from 19% to 25%, delivering a powerful psychoactive experience. Its CBD content is generally low, usually below 0.3%.

The terpene profile of OG Kush is dominated by myrcene, limonene, and caryophyllene, creating a complex aroma of earthy pine, citrus, and spice. These terpenes contribute to the strain's relaxing and sedating effects, making it a favorite for evening use. Users often report feeling euphoric, relaxed, and sleepy after consuming OG Kush. The strain's potent effects can also provide relief from chronic pain, insomnia, and anxiety.

OG Kush is a popular choice for individuals seeking deep relaxation and relief from physical discomfort. Its strong sedative properties make it ideal for managing insomnia and promoting restful sleep. The strain is also known for its ability to alleviate chronic pain, muscle spasms, and stress.

Sour Diesel: An Energizing Sativa with a Distinct Aroma

Sour Diesel is a renowned sativa-dominant strain celebrated for its energizing effects and pungent aroma. This invigorating strain typically boasts THC levels ranging from 19% to 25%, delivering a potent psychoactive experience. Its CBD content is generally low, usually below 1%.

Sour Diesel's terpene profile is rich in myrcene, limonene, and caryophyllene, creating a distinctive aroma of diesel fuel with hints of citrus and spice. These terpenes contribute to the strain's uplifting and energizing effects, making it ideal for daytime use. Users often report feeling euphoric, focused, and creative after consuming Sour Diesel. The strain's stimulating effects can also help combat fatigue and depression.

Sour Diesel is a popular choice for individuals seeking a boost in energy and focus. Its uplifting effects make it suitable for creative endeavors, social activities, and daytime tasks. Medically, Sour Diesel is often used to alleviate symptoms of depression, fatigue, and ADHD.

Girl Scout Cookies: A Sweet and Potent Hybrid

Girl Scout Cookies (GSC) is a highly sought-after hybrid strain prized for its sweet flavor and potent effects. This award-winning strain, a cross between OG Kush and Durban Poison, typically contains THC levels ranging from 18% to 28%, delivering a powerful psychoactive experience. Its CBD content is generally low, usually below 1%.

The terpene profile of Girl Scout Cookies is rich in caryophyllene, limonene, and humulene, creating a sweet and earthy aroma with hints of mint and spice. These terpenes contribute to the strain's euphoric and relaxing effects, making it suitable for both daytime and evening use. Users often report feeling happy, relaxed, and creative after consuming Girl Scout Cookies. The strain's potent effects can also provide relief from pain, stress, and anxiety.

Girl Scout Cookies is a popular choice for individuals seeking a balanced and potent cannabis experience. Its euphoric and relaxing effects make it suitable for a variety of activities, from socializing to creative pursuits. Medically, Girl Scout Cookies is often used to alleviate symptoms of pain, stress, anxiety, and insomnia.

Experiment with Different Strains and Consumption Methods

Experimentation is key to discovering your favorite strain. Try different strains, strain types, and consumption methods to understand how they affect you. Start with small doses and gradually increase as needed. Keep a journal to track your experiences, noting the strain name, dosage, effects, and any side effects. This will help you identify patterns and preferences.
